Chris’s father Clinton Brown has recently opened up his family album to
show the world the boy he knew growing up – while also branding his
son’s decision to reunite with girlfriend Rihanna a poor choice.
Speaking
from his modest home in Tappahannock, Virginia, Clinton told a number
of media outlets he felt the couple were better off apart.
The
prison officer – whom split with the singer’s mother when Chris was six –
told New York’s Daily News: ‘I personally really didn’t want him and
Rihanna back together.’
‘You have to have a balance in a relationship.
‘You have to have someone who is spontaneous and whimsical but you also have to have someone who is grounded and logical.’
He
went on to say he thinks the pair are too similar to maintain a steady
relationship and that their union could end in tragedy.
‘I hate to use examples, but Michael Jackson, Whitney Houston and Amy Winehouse — I mean I could go on and on.
‘Is that a given — that you can’t have fortune and fame without (death) being the end result?’
He also claims that Chris is now surrounded by a network of ‘yes men’ and that this too could lead him along the road to ruin.
Thankfully, Clinton says that as he is not on the payroll he can still dish out good advice to his son when needed.
Clinton
does show some signs that he’s the father of a successful singer, as he
drives a brand new silver BMW – courtesy of Chris.
Clinton also hinted that in his opinion, the 2009 row that led to Rihanna being beaten by Chris wasn’t one sided.
He said: ‘One has to assume because they are back together that it wasn’t one-sided.
‘You just have to imagine that it was a circumstance in which they both had a disagreement.’
However,
the fact that the incident, or more accurately the photograph of
Rihanna’s bruised and bleeding face after it happened, is still very
much at the front of people’s minds.
Clinton, 48, says he
acknowledges this and thinks that the intense public scrutiny that
follows the couple’s every move will also make it hard for their love to
thrive.
He revealed he wishes Chris would date a different singer.
‘I
personally liked Jordin Sparks. She’s a wholesome young lady, very
pretty. Of course, a lot of the times we don’t want the nice,
conservative types.’
Clinton also revealed that he was fond of
Chris’ other girlfriend, Karrueche Tran, who he was reportedly dating at
the same time as Rihanna.
He claims that Chris and Karrueche
got on ‘terrifically’, which is a wild contrast to the rocky
relationship between his son and his current girlfriend.
Representatives for both Rihanna and Chris Brown did not respond to requests to comment on Clinton’s interview when contacted
